TckTckTck is the public campaign of the Global Campaign for Climate Action (GCCA). The GCCA is an unprecedented alliance of more than 300 non-profit organizations all over the world. Our shared mission is to mobilize civil society and galvanize public support to ensure a safe climate future for people and nature, to promote the low-carbon transition of our economies, and to accelerate the adaptation efforts in communities already affected by climate change.

Friends of Environment & Development Association (FEDA) is a non-governmental organization (NGO) established in Cairo, Egypt 1992. FEDA works to achieve Sustainable Development for Egypt through implementation of projects leading to the upgrading of selected fragile eco-systems with the goal of improving the quality of life of its residents.

Founded in 2005, the Sustainable Endowments Institute is a Cambridge-based nonprofit organization that has pioneered research and education to advance sustainability in higher education. In 2011, SEI developed The Billion Dollar Green Challenge (The Challenge) to encourage colleges, universities, and other nonprofit institutions to invest in self-managed green revolving funds.

Since 1993, Second Nature has worked to create a healthy, just, and sustainable society by transforming higher education. Second Nature is the lead supporting organization of the ACUPCC, a growing network of over 670 signatory higher education institutions in all fifty states that have made a public commitment to neutralize their greenhouse gas emissions and provide the education, research, and community engagement to enable the rest of society to do the same.

The Clean Garbage Project seeks to encourage recycling throughout Colombia, eventually persuading the Colombian government to make recycling mandatory. The Project hopes to create a model that can be divulged throughout South America and the world. To do so, The Clean Garbage Project hosts various events, including art installations and exhibitions, performances, video-showings, photography exhibitions, discussion forums, etc.

The African Rainforest Conservancy (ARC) conserves and restores African rainforests – among the oldest and most biodiverse in the world – through grassroots conservation and community development. We believe that by providing new economic and educational opportunities, local people are empowered to preserve their natural heritage for future generations.

The Environment Online (ENO) Programme is a global virtual school and network for sustainable development and environmental awareness. Environmental themes are studied within a school year on a weekly basis. Thousands of schools from 124 countries have taken part.

Calcutta Foundation helps empower lesser advantaged sections of society, be it young boys or girls or older men or women. Calcutta Foundation's projects are extremely diverse, and have included: imparting training to young orphan boys; building a home for 100 girl children of leprosy patients; providing training in traditional embroidery work to lesser privileged women, and building awareness about environmental issues.
